Quick note for the sync: step 2 of the Quillbarrow migration is regenerating the static-analysis baseline. Old suppressions in the legacy file no longer match after the rename, so delete it and rerun the scanner with the flags we agreed on. The settings the baseline job now uses are below.

config for fahop-tajeg:
soriel:
  pin: 6453
  tenant: norwyn
  seal: seal_c441745b
  metrics_host: metrics.soriel.ordinworks.local
  standby_team: zorox
  escalation: wenael-casox
  nonce: 429fd1

Ticket: Seat-map renderer misaligns balcony rows

The Proscenia renderer for the Gildenhall Theatre places balcony rows B–D two pixels off the aisle boundary, causing overlapping seat hitboxes on touch devices. A patch is staged behind the render_v3 flag. Before enabling it in production, we need written sign-off from the responsible owner, whose full name follows below.

approver of hahog-hahap = Ulaath Praael

## Reduce cold starts on Fernlock ingest handlers

Cold starts on the Fernlock ingest path were hitting 2.4s p99 after the runtime bump. This PR: pre-warms a small pool via the Copperline scheduler, trims the dependency graph (dropped the legacy Mossbridge client), and lazy-loads the schema validator. p99 now ~480ms in staging. On-call: if warm-pool costs spike, roll back the scheduler change only; the lazy-load is safe. New pool and timeout settings are as follows.

tuning table, kawep-tawif:
CAPS = {
    "olidor": 80,
    "belion": 7,
    "quenys": 225,
    "druox": 839,
    "fraath": 482,
}

// UPDATE_CHANNEL_TIMEOUT_MS governs how long the Larkfield OTA client
// waits for the Pinewhistle firmware channel to answer a manifest poll.
// Do not lower this below 8000: field data from the Orrin Bay fleet
// showed that cellular-backhauled hubs routinely need 6-7 seconds to
// complete the TLS handshake, and premature aborts trigger a full
// channel resync that hammers the distribution tier. If you change this
// value, record the firmware build it was validated against, using the
// token below.

session token of kahog-bahif = htk9_f63daec35